# The Gauteng Department of Health says several health facilities in Pretoria North have been affected by ongoing water outages due to Rand Water’s scheduled maintenance of the Hartebeeshoek Reservoir, which runs until next Friday. # The African Congress for Transformation says public confidence in the South African Police Service, judiciary, and key oversight institutions has reached a critical low. This follows alarming allegations of entrenched corruption raised by KwaZulu-Natal police commissioner, Nhlanhla Mkhwanazi. # Die vermeende aanstigter van die Julie-onrus, Bonginkosi Khanyile, se verhoor in die Durbanse Streekshof is tot laat-September en middel-Oktober uitgestel. Khanyile word aangekla van aanhitsing tydens die 2021-onrus in KwaZulu-Natal, ná voormalige president Jacob Zuma se gevangenisstraf vir minagting van die hof omdat hy nie voor die Staatskapingskommissie verskyn het nie. # KwaZulu-Natal premier Thami Ntuli has urged president Cyril Ramaphosa to prioritise political killings and probe claims made by provincial Police commissioner, Nhlanhla Mkhwanazi.
